Barbacena vs Lillehammer Climate & Distance Between

Norway flag
  • The distance between Barbacena, Brazil and Lillehammer, Norway is approximately 10,351 km or 6,433 mi.
  • To reach Barbacena in this distance one would set out from Lillehammer bearing 229.2° or SW and follow the great circles arc to approach Barbacena bearing 203.1° or SSW .
  • Barbacena has a subtropical highland climate with dry winters (Cwb) whereas Lillehammer has a boreal subarctic climate with no dry season (Dfc).
  • Barbacena is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Lillehammer is in or near the subpolar wet tundra biome.
  • The average temperature is 14.6 °C (26.3°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 19.1 °C (34.4°F) less in Barbacena.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 745.1 mm (29.3 in) more which is equivalent to 745.1 l/m² (18.29 US gal/ft²) or 7,451,000 l/ha (796,561 US gal/ac) more. About 2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 38.3° higher in Barbacena than in Lillehammer.
  • Relative humidity levels are 4.9% higher.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 15.1°C (27.2°F) higher.
